What is Rykin Pump?

Rykin Pump
Consumer ServicesRepair Services

Founded in 1970 and headquartered in Texas, Rykin Pump has cemented its position as an industry leader. The company specializes in comprehensive service station equipment, maintenance, and testing, offering a broad spectrum of petroleum equipment and related services. Its operations are bolstered by a team of factory-trained technicians renowned for their deep expertise. Rykin Pump maintains a substantial 6,600 square-foot warehouse, facilitating the provision of both new and re-manufactured parts sourced from leading industry brands. The company's service area encompasses Odessa, West Texas, and Eastern New Mexico, highlighting its regional focus and established client base.

How much funding has Rykin Pump raised?

Rykin Pump has raised a total of $420K across 2 funding rounds:

2020

Debt

$150K

2021

Debt

$270K

Debt (2020): $150K with participation from PPP

Debt (2021): $270K led by PPP
